Following are several historical observations that led to the elucidation of the glycolytic pathway. In each case, suggest a metabolic basis for the observed effect, and explain the significance of the observation for the elucidation of the pathway.
a. Alcoholic fermentation in yeast extracts requires a heat-labile fraction originally called zymase and a heat-stable fraction (cozymase) that is necessary for the activity of zymase.
b. Alcoholic fermentation does not take place in the absence of inorganic phosphate.
c. In the presence of iodoacetate, a known inhibitor of glycolysis, fermenting yeast extracts accumulate a doubly phosphorylated hexose.
d. In the presence of fluoride ion, another known glycolytic inhibitor, fermenting yeast extracts accumulate two phosphorylated three-carbon acids.
